Ubuntu Online, Fedora Online, Windows online emulator അല്ലെങ്കിൽ MAC OS ഓൺലൈൻ എമുലേറ്റർ എന്നിങ്ങനെയുള്ള ഞങ്ങളുടെ ഒന്നിലധികം സൗജന്യ ഓൺലൈൻ വർക്ക്സ്റ്റേഷനുകളിലൊന്ന് ഉപയോഗിച്ച് OnWorks സൗജന്യ ഹോസ്റ്റിംഗ് ദാതാവിൽ പ്രവർത്തിപ്പിക്കാവുന്ന കമാൻഡ് ചെക്ക്സ്റ്റൈലാണിത്.
പട്ടിക:
NAME
checkstyle - ജാവ സോഴ്സ് കോഡ് കോഡിംഗുമായി പൊരുത്തപ്പെടുന്നുണ്ടോയെന്ന് പരിശോധിക്കുന്നതിനുള്ള സ്റ്റാറ്റിക് കോഡ് വിശകലന ഉപകരണം
നിയമങ്ങൾ
സിനോപ്സിസ്
checkstyle -c configurationFile [ഓപ്ഷനുകൾ] [ഫയൽ]
ചുരുക്കവിവരണത്തിനുള്ള
A-യോട് ചേർന്നുനിൽക്കുന്ന ജാവ കോഡ് എഴുതാൻ പ്രോഗ്രാമർമാരെ സഹായിക്കുന്നതിനുള്ള ഒരു വികസന ഉപകരണമാണ് ചെക്ക്സ്റ്റൈൽ
കോഡിംഗ് സ്റ്റാൻഡേർഡ്. മനുഷ്യരെ ഇതിൽ നിന്ന് ഒഴിവാക്കുന്നതിന് ജാവ കോഡ് പരിശോധിക്കുന്ന പ്രക്രിയ ഇത് ഓട്ടോമേറ്റ് ചെയ്യുന്നു
വിരസമായ (പക്ഷേ പ്രധാനപ്പെട്ട) ചുമതല. ഇത് നടപ്പിലാക്കാൻ ആഗ്രഹിക്കുന്ന പ്രോജക്റ്റുകൾക്ക് അനുയോജ്യമാക്കുന്നു
കോഡിംഗ് സ്റ്റാൻഡേർഡ്.
ചെക്ക്സ്റ്റൈൽ വളരെ കോൺഫിഗർ ചെയ്യാവുന്നതും മിക്കവാറും ഏത് കോഡിംഗ് സ്റ്റാൻഡേർഡിനെയും പിന്തുണയ്ക്കാനും കഴിയും.
ചെക്ക്സ്റ്റൈൽ വളരെ കോൺഫിഗർ ചെയ്യാവുന്നതും മിക്കവാറും ഏത് കോഡിംഗ് സ്റ്റാൻഡേർഡിനെയും പിന്തുണയ്ക്കാനും കഴിയും.
ഉദാഹരണ കോൺഫിഗറേഷൻ ഫയലുകൾ സൺ കോഡ് കൺവെൻഷനുകളെയും Google-നെയും പിന്തുണയ്ക്കുന്നു
ജാവ സ്റ്റൈൽ.
ചെക്ക്സ്റ്റൈലിനെ കുറിച്ചുള്ള വിവരങ്ങൾക്ക്, ഇത് ഇവിടെ കാണാം http://checkstyle.sourceforge.net/.
ഓപ്ഷനുകൾ
ഫയല്
പരിശോധിക്കാൻ ജാവ സോഴ്സ് കോഡ് ഫയൽ വ്യക്തമാക്കുക.
-c കോൺഫിഗറേഷൻ ഫയൽ
പ്രയോഗിക്കാൻ ചെക്കുകൾ കോൺഫിഗർ ചെയ്യുന്ന ഫയൽ വ്യക്തമാക്കുക.
-f ഫോർമാറ്റ്
ഔട്ട്പുട്ട് ഫോർമാറ്റ് വ്യക്തമാക്കുക. DefaultLogger-ന് "പ്ലെയിൻ", "xml" എന്നിവയാണ് ഓപ്ഷനുകൾ
എക്സ്എംഎൽലോഗർ. സ്ഥിരസ്ഥിതികൾ "പ്ലെയിൻ" എന്നതിലേക്ക്.
-p പ്രോപ്പർട്ടീസ് ഫയൽ
ഉപയോഗിക്കേണ്ട ഒരു പ്രോപ്പർട്ടി ഫയൽ വ്യക്തമാക്കുക.
-o ഫയല്
ഔട്ട്പുട്ട് ചെയ്യേണ്ട ഫയൽ വ്യക്തമാക്കുക.
ഉദാഹരണം
Google Java Style ഉപയോഗിച്ച് src/main/java ഡയറക്ടറിയിലെ ഉറവിട ഫയലുകൾ പരിശോധിക്കുക:
ചെക്ക്സ്റ്റൈൽ -c /usr/share/checkstyle/google_checks.xml src/main/java
onworks.net സേവനങ്ങൾ ഉപയോഗിച്ച് ഓൺലൈനായി ചെക്ക്സ്റ്റൈൽ ഉപയോഗിക്കുക